Changeset 87442 in spip-zone


Ignore:
Timestamp:
Feb 14, 2015, 1:14:09 PM (5 years ago)
Author:
tcharlss@…
Message:

Ajout d'une option pour cacher les annotations. On pourrait rendre cette option persistente ? bon, pour l'instant, on fait au plus simple. up de z.

Location:
_plugins_/democommerce/trunk
Files:
3 edited

Legend:

Unmodified
Added
Removed
  • _plugins_/democommerce/trunk/demo/css/style-democommerce.css.html

    r87435 r87442  
    5353
    5454/* divers */
     55#annotations       { position: absolute; top: 0; left: 4rem; padding: 0 .66rem; background-color: green;  font-size: .9rem; color: #D0E7D0; text-decoration: none; }
     56#annotations:hover { color: white; }
    5557img                { vertical-align: middle; }
    5658ul li              { list-style: none; padding: 0; }
    57 .outline          { /*padding: 2px;*/ border: 1px dashed #73C273; border-radius: 2px; }
    58 .outline.large    { padding: .5rem; }
     59.outline:not(.off) { /*padding: 2px;*/ border: 1px dashed #73C273; border-radius: 2px; }
     60.outline.large:not(.off) { padding: .5rem; }
    5961.etiquette         { position: relative; display: inline-block; padding: 0 .4rem; background: green; font-size: .7rem; font-family: Monospace; color: white; border-radius: 2px; }
    6062.etiquette:after   { border: solid transparent; content: " "; height: 0; width: 0; position: absolute; pointer-events: none; border-color: rgba(0, 128, 0, 0); border-width: 5px; }
  • _plugins_/democommerce/trunk/demo/democommerce.html

    r87435 r87442  
    1414        [<link rel="stylesheet" href="(#CHEMIN{css/typo.css}|direction_css)" type="text/css" />]
    1515        [<link rel="stylesheet" href="(#PRODUIRE{fond=demo/css/style-democommerce.css}|direction_css)" type="text/css" />]
     16        #INSERT_HEAD_CSS
    1617        #INSERT_HEAD
    17         #INSERT_HEAD_CSS
     18        <!-- script annotations -->
     19        <script>
     20                $( document ).ready(function() {
     21                        $( "#annotations" ).click(function() {
     22                                $( ".note" ).toggle("fast");
     23                                $( ".etiquette" ).toggle("fast");
     24                                $( ".outline" ).toggleClass("off");
     25                        });
     26                });
     27        </script>
    1828</head>
    1929<body class='#GET{etape}'>
     
    3343                [(#INCLURE{fond=demo/inc-#GET{etape}, env})]
    3444
     45                [(#REM) option pour cacher les annotations ]
     46                <a id='annotations' href='\#'>Cacher/Afficher les annotations</a>
     47
    3548        </div><!-- .page -->
    36 
    3749
    3850        [(#REM) Explications relatives à la page ]
  • _plugins_/democommerce/trunk/paquet.xml

    r87437 r87442  
    22        prefix="democommerce"
    33        categorie="outil"
    4         version="1.0.1"
     4        version="1.0.2"
    55        etat="test"
    66        compatibilite="[3.0.17;3.0.*]"
Note: See TracChangeset for help on using the changeset viewer.